How do you get a bird trapped in a building?
A small towel can be used to push the bird inside a box that is turned on its side. A towel (or other object) can serve as a barrier between the box and the outside world. As soon as you’re outside, get out of the way so that the bird can recover and fly away on its own.
What do you do when a bird is stuck in your garage?
Get Away from Them for a WhileTake a half-hour break from your garage by turning off the lights, closing the doors, and covering the windows if possible. It’s possible that the birds in your garage will perch on the floor or find a more suitable spot to rest or sleep. Open the garage door slowly and quietly when you return.

How do you get a bird out of the wall?
Tempt ItIf you hear a bird squawking in the walls and know where it came from, you might be able to lure it out. Birds are drawn to light, so place a bright light near the wall’s opening. The room should be completely isolated from the rest of your home.
